Fantine from Victor Hugo's "Les Misérables" is a dynamic character. Throughout the novel, she undergoes significant transformation as she experiences hardship and sacrifice for her daughter, Cosette. Her journey from a hopeful young woman to a tragic figure illustrates her depth and complexity, highlighting the impact of societal injustices on her life. This evolution in her character makes her dynamic rather than static.
A displacement vs. time graph illustrates the position of an object over time, with displacement on the vertical axis and time on the horizontal axis. A straight, sloped line indicates uniform motion, while a curve represents acceleration or deceleration. The slope of the line indicates the object's velocity; a steeper slope means higher velocity. When the line is horizontal, it shows that the object is at rest, with no change in displacement over time.
The displacement vs. time graph for an object thrown downward from a cliff is a curved line that starts at the initial height and slopes downward. As time progresses, the slope of the graph becomes steeper, reflecting the increasing speed of the object due to gravitational acceleration. The curve is concave upward, indicating that the object is accelerating as it falls. Overall, the graph illustrates a non-linear relationship between displacement and time.

The distributive property states that a number multiplied by a sum can be distributed to each addend separately and then summed. For example, in the expression (a(b + c)), you can decompose it to (ab + ac). This illustrates how you can break down a larger problem into smaller, manageable parts, making calculations easier and more intuitive. Essentially, it shows the relationship between composing numbers (adding them together) and decomposing them (breaking them into parts for easier multiplication).
